Shiosai Resort Kamogawa Location & Address
Shiosai Resort Kamogawa is located at 73-1 Futomihama, 千葉県, 鴨川市, 関東, 日本, 299-2863. It's situated in the Kamogawa area of Japan, known for its beautiful coastline and relaxing atmosphere. The hotel is approximately 7 km from the Kamogawa city center.
How to go to Shiosai Resort Kamogawa from Airport
Planning your hotel transfer from the airport to Shiosai Resort Kamogawa? Here are a few options to consider, depending on your budget and time constraints. Getting from Narita (NRT) or Haneda (HND) Airport to Kamogawa requires a bit of planning, but it's definitely manageable.
Train (Japan Rail Pass Option):
Take the Narita Express (from NRT) or the Tokyo Monorail (from HND) to Tokyo Station. From Tokyo Station, transfer to the JR Wakashio Limited Express to Awa-Kamogawa Station. From Awa-Kamogawa Station, you can take a taxi or local bus to the resort. (Most scenic, potentially cost-effective with a Japan Rail Pass).
Airport Limousine Bus + Train:
From either airport, take the Airport Limousine Bus to Tokyo Station. Then, follow the train directions above. (Comfortable, good for luggage).
Taxi (Most Direct):
A taxi directly from either airport to Shiosai Resort Kamogawa will be very expensive (likely over ¥30,000). This is the fastest option, but also the priciest.
Ride Hailing + Train:
Use a ride hailing service to get to Tokyo Station, then take the JR Wakashio Limited Express to Awa-Kamogawa Station. From Awa-Kamogawa Station, you can take a taxi or local bus to the resort. (Potentially faster than the bus, but more expensive).
Tips:
For the most convenient route, consider the Airport Limousine Bus to Tokyo Station followed by the JR Wakashio Limited Express. This balances cost and comfort, especially if you have luggage. Pre-booking your train tickets, especially during peak season, is highly recommended.

Hotel Buffet or Restaurant/Cafe in Shiosai Resort Kamogawa
A great hotel buffet or restaurant can be a highlight of any trip. Shiosai Resort Kamogawa offers several dining options, including a restaurant and a cafe, serving a variety of cuisines to suit different tastes. Whether you're looking for a casual meal or a fine dining experience, you'll find something to satisfy your cravings.
Restaurant "Kai":
Offers a buffet breakfast and dinner featuring Japanese and international dishes. The dinner buffet includes fresh seafood, grilled meats, and a variety of desserts. Price: Approximately SGD 60 per person for dinner. Opening hours: 7:00 AM to 9:30 AM (breakfast), 6:00 PM to 9:00 PM (dinner).
Cafe "Nami":
Serves light meals, snacks, and beverages throughout the day. Enjoy sandwiches, salads, cakes, and coffee with ocean views. Price: Approximately SGD 20-30 per person. Opening hours: 10:00 AM to 6:00 PM.
The restaurant "Kai" is known for its fresh seafood and seasonal ingredients. Don't miss the chance to try their signature dish, the "Kamogawa Seafood Platter," featuring a selection of locally caught fish and shellfish.
Shiosai Resort Kamogawa Airport pickups and How to Book
Looking for hotels with airport shuttle services? Shiosai Resort Kamogawa does not offer a direct hotel to airport transfer service. However, they can assist in arranging a private taxi or shuttle service upon request. It's always best to confirm these details directly with the hotel when making your reservation.
To book a private airport pick-up, contact the hotel at least 48 hours in advance with your flight details and arrival time. They will provide you with a quote and arrange for a driver to meet you at the airport.
